Forestry Technician: These professionals perform a variety of tasks to manage forests, such as planting new trees, monitoring growth, and preventing/fighting fires, pests, and diseases. Climate Change Analyst: These experts assess the impacts of climate change and develop strategies to mitigate or adapt to the consequences. Conservation Scientist: These professionals manage the overall land quality of forests, parks, rangelands, and other natural resources. Wildlife Biologist: These scientists study animals and wildlife and how they interact with their ecosystems. Urban Forestry Specialist: These professionals focus on managing and enhancing urban forests and greenspaces, improving the quality of life in cities and towns.
